About this clip

Shot on home movie film in 2016, this clip captures a sunny day at a commercial site in Westminster, Colorado. A large building stands under bright skies, surrounded by open fields and trees. Numerous solar panels are mounted on a framework across the ground, generating electricity. The footage shows a modern energy installation in a suburban setting, with vehicles parked nearby. This authentic home movie offers a glimpse of early 2010s sustainable technology in action, ideal for documentaries, editorial content, or nostalgic projects about renewable energy.
